
无人机地面站软件完全指南Mission Planner 新手快速上手教程【免费下载链接】MissionPlannerMission Planner Ground Control Station for ArduPilot (c# .net)项目地址: https://gitcode.com/gh_mirrors/mi/MissionPlannerMission Planner 是一款功能强大的开源无人机地面站软件专为ArduPilot飞控系统设计。无论你是无人机爱好者还是专业飞手这个免费工具都能帮助你轻松完成飞行控制、任务规划和实时监控。本文将为你提供完整的Mission Planner入门指南让你快速掌握这款强大的地面站软件。 Mission Planner 核心功能概览Mission Planner 不仅仅是一个简单的遥控器界面它是一个完整的无人机控制生态系统。通过直观的用户界面你可以实现从基础飞行到复杂任务规划的所有操作。Mission Planner支持的固定翼无人机配置界面三大核心功能模块1. 实时飞行控制- 通过Controls/ConnectionControl.cs模块实现稳定连接2. 智能任务规划- 基于GCSViews/FlightPlanner.cs的先进规划系统3. 硬件配置管理- 通过Controls/DefaultSettings.cs进行参数调校 安装与配置5分钟快速启动系统要求与环境搭建Mission Planner支持Windows、Linux和macOS平台但Windows平台拥有最完整的功能支持。安装过程简单直接# 克隆项目到本地 git clone https://gitcode.com/gh_mirrors/mi/MissionPlanner cd MissionPlanner首次连接无人机硬件准备确保无人机电池充足飞控系统正常数据线连接使用USB线连接无人机与电脑端口识别系统自动识别COM端口参数同步首次连接会自动下载飞控参数ArduPilot飞行控制器硬件实物图 基础操作从零到飞行连接与通信设置Mission Planner支持多种连接方式包括USB、蓝牙和无线模块。通过Controls/ConnectionOptions.cs模块你可以灵活配置通信参数确保与飞行器建立稳定的数据链路。飞行数据监控实时监控是安全飞行的关键。Mission Planner提供全面的数据展示电池电压和电量百分比GPS卫星数量和定位精度飞行高度、速度和姿态角电机状态和传感器数据Mission Planner中的仪表盘和控制元素 硬件配置与校准指南传感器校准流程正确的传感器校准是飞行安全的基础。Mission Planner提供了完整的校准向导加速度计校准- 确保飞行器姿态检测准确罗盘校准- 避免磁场干扰导致的导航错误遥控器校准- 匹配你的遥控器通道电调校准- 确保电机响应一致参数调校技巧通过Controls/DefaultSettings.cs模块你可以访问数百个飞行参数。关键参数包括飞行模式设置配置多种自动飞行模式PID调参优化飞行器的响应特性安全限制设置高度、距离和地理围栏无人机校准过程中的硬件检查界面️ 任务规划智能化飞行路径设计航点任务创建Mission Planner的任务规划系统基于GCSViews/FlightPlanner.cs提供直观的地图界面地图加载支持多种在线和离线地图航点设置点击地图即可添加航点路径优化自动计算最优飞行路线任务验证检查航点顺序和飞行参数高级任务功能自动起降预设起飞和降落程序区域扫描自动生成网格扫描路径跟随模式跟踪移动目标返航设置配置安全返航点APM飞控系统的多旋翼动力分配示意图 数据分析与故障排除飞行日志分析每次飞行后Mission Planner都会生成详细的日志文件。通过Log/目录下的分析工具你可以查看飞行轨迹回放分析传感器数据异常识别飞行中的问题优化飞行参数设置常见问题解决连接失败检查USB驱动和端口设置GPS信号弱确保在开阔场地飞行参数保存失败检查文件写入权限地图加载慢使用离线地图缓存️ 高级功能与插件扩展脚本自动化Mission Planner支持Python脚本通过Scripts/目录下的示例脚本你可以自动化重复任务创建自定义飞行模式集成外部传感器数据开发专用应用功能插件系统通过Plugins/目录你可以扩展Mission Planner的功能添加新的地图提供商集成第三方服务开发专用工具自定义用户界面MinimOSD设备用于飞行数据叠加显示 实际应用场景农业植保应用利用Mission Planner的网格扫描功能可以规划高效的农药喷洒路径。通过精确的航点设置确保覆盖均匀且无遗漏。测绘与巡检对于地形测绘和基础设施巡检Mission Planner提供自动航线生成重叠率控制照片位置标记3D地形跟随搜救与应急响应在紧急情况下Mission Planner的快速任务规划能力可以快速部署无人机规划搜索网格实时传输视频标记发现位置 最佳实践与优化建议飞行前检查清单硬件检查确保所有连接牢固电池状态检查电压和电量GPS信号等待至少6颗卫星参数备份保存当前配置任务验证检查航点顺序性能优化技巧定期更新保持软件和固件最新版本地图缓存提前下载飞行区域地图参数备份定期导出重要配置日志分析每次飞行后检查日志 学习资源与社区支持官方文档与源码核心功能MainV2.cs - 主界面实现任务规划GCSViews/FlightPlanner.cs - 飞行规划模块硬件配置Controls/DefaultSettings.cs - 参数设置界面连接管理Controls/ConnectionControl.cs - 通信控制社区资源官方论坛获取技术支持和最新资讯GitHub仓库提交问题和贡献代码视频教程学习高级功能使用用户手册详细的软件说明 未来发展与学习路径Mission Planner作为开源项目持续发展未来将加入更多智能功能。对于想要深入学习的用户建议基础掌握熟练使用所有基础功能脚本学习掌握Python自动化脚本插件开发学习C#开发自定义插件源码研究深入理解软件架构通过掌握Mission Planner你将能够充分发挥无人机的潜力在各种应用场景中获得出色的表现。现在就开始你的无人机控制之旅探索天空的无限可能【免费下载链接】MissionPlannerMission Planner Ground Control Station for ArduPilot (c# .net)项目地址: https://gitcode.com/gh_mirrors/mi/MissionPlanner创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考